**Action item (PM-214, Coldvault archival):** Automate archiving of cold storage buckets older than the retention cutoff. Manual sweeps missed two regions last quarter and blew the storage budget. Owner: infra rotation. Sweep cadence, batch size, and age thresholds must be config-driven, not hardcoded, so on-call can tune under load. Dry-run mode required before first prod run. Proposed defaults for review at sync are below.

limits module of fahog-kahop:
CAPS = {
    "fraeth": 189,
    "drumir": 842,
}

Runbook fragment — receiving site, Dunmerrow Hall

The signed score sheets from the Eastvale Regional Chess Final travel in a tamper-evident folder, counted and initialled by the chief arbiter before sealing. Receiving staff verify the seal number against the manifest on arrival. At collection, the dispatching arbiter gives the courier this confidential instruction:

drop instructions, hahip-badug: the quenox ralath courier leaves the kaseth fraiel rusiel tameth belys istdor ralion giliel ledger at gate 7830 under passcode 165413

As a plugin author, confirm your integration handles the new structured payload: status, environment, and rollout percentage are now separate fields rather than a single message string. Bots parsing the old free-text format will silently show stale statuses, so update matchers and test against the sandbox channel on Corvane staging. Announcements for canceled rollouts now fire a distinct event — subscribe to it explicitly. Record the build you validated against using the token that appears below.

session token of taguf-fafop = htk14_d9cbf74e1cdbce

## PickPath Optimizer: restart procedure

If PickPath starts spitting out weird routes (pickers zigzagging across the Bellhaven warehouse for no reason), odds are the aisle-graph cache went stale. Don't panic and don't restart the whole node — just bounce the optimizer process. It rebuilds the graph on startup, which takes about two minutes. Before restarting, double-check the process is running with the standard settings listed below.

settings of bafof-tagep:
[frador]
port = 9300
region = west-1
host = frador.norvacorp.corp
timeout_ms = 3000
retries = 5